About

Tudno ward lies along the north-facing coastline of Conwy county borough. Its primary built-up area is the resort town of Llandudno, which is situated on a flat peninsula between the Irish Sea and the limestone headland of the Great Orme. The area includes the lower slopes and summit of the Great Orme itself, a significant geological formation that defines the local landscape. The urban grid of Llandudno features a long Victorian pier and a wide crescent-shaped promenade.

The ward's western boundary is marked by the mouth of the River Conwy, with views across to Conwy town and its castle. Much of the local economy is connected to tourism and hospitality, centred on the seafront. The Great Orme is home to a herd of wild Kashmiri goats, introduced in the 19th century. The headland's ancient copper mines, with origins dating back over 4,000 years, are a notable historical site.
